DSV is looking for a detail-oriented and proactive professional to join our team on a full-time basis, supporting the preparation and management of quotations and tender requests. This role requires close collaboration with global and local pricing teams to secure competitive rates while ensuring strict compliance with customer SOPs, tender guidelines, and regulatory standards. The successful candidate will be responsible for preparing comprehensive cost breakdowns and margin calculations, contributing to profitable and competitive bid submissions. The position demands effective coordination with internal stakeholders and product teams to gather operational information, as well as diligent tracking and updating of tender pipelines and RFQ status reports. Managing multiple tenders simultaneously under tight deadlines with accuracy and attention to detail is essential.
Key Responsibilities:
- Review and process incoming quotations and tender requests accurately and promptly.
- Coordinate with global and local pricing teams to obtain competitive rates.
- Ensure adherence to Customer SOPs, tender guidelines, and compliance requirements throughout the quote and tender preparation process.
- Prepare detailed cost breakdowns and margin calculations to support competitive and profitable submissions.
- Collaborate closely with internal stakeholders and product teams to collect necessary operational data.
- Track and update tender pipelines, RFQ status reports, and maintain comprehensive tender records.
- Manage large volumes of data with precision and handle multiple RFQs and tenders simultaneously under strict deadlines.
Required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ree or equivalent qualification.
- Minimum of 2 years’ experience in a similar role, preferably within Tender Desk, Pricing, or Freight Forwarding environments.
- Strong analytical skills with the ability to interpret financial data and assess product profitability.
- Excellent interpersonal and communication skills to work effectively across teams.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ite, especially Excel.
- High attention to detail and ability to prioritize and manage multiple tasks efficiently.
